Warning Signs You Need Basement Water Removal

Basement water removal is a critical service that can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the line. Catching these signs early can make all the difference. Here are some common warning signs that you need expert Basement Water Removal services: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a persistent musty smell in your basement, it may be a sign of water damage or mold growth. Don’t ignore it; call us today to schedule a Basement Water Removal service.

Water Stains on the Ceiling or Walls

Water stains on your ceiling or walls can be a sign of a leak or water damage. Our team will help you identify the source of the problem and provide a customized solution.

Warped or Buckled Floors

Warped or buckled floors can be a sign of water damage or structural issues. Our team will assess the damage and provide a plan to restore your home to its original condition.

Visible Signs of Mold or Mildew

Visible signs of mold or mildew can be a health hazard and a potential home buyer turn-off. Our team will help you remove the problem and prevent future growth.

High Humidity Levels

High humidity levels in your basement can lead to mold growth and water damage. Our team will help you identify the source of the problem and provide a customized solution.

Basement Water Removal Cost in Gifford, FL

The cost of Basement Water Removal services in Gifford, FL, can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our services typically range from $500 to $2,500, depending on the scope of the project. We’ll provide you with a detailed estimate and recommendations for any further work.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Response $100 – $500 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Water Extraction $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Drying Protocols $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Moisture Detection $100 – $500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Final Inspection $100 – $500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
